What is DIY Buttermilk?

DIY buttermilk is a simple mixture of milk and an acidic ingredient, such as lemon juice, vinegar, or yogurt, that's been stirred together and allowed to sit for a few minutes. This process allows the acid to curdle the milk, creating a tangy, creamy liquid that's perfect for baking, cooking, and making dressings and sauces.

The Mechanics of DIY Buttermilk

So, how exactly does DIY buttermilk work? The process is surprisingly simple:

  • Choose a type of milk: whole, low-fat, or nonfat milk can be used to make DIY buttermilk.
  • Add an acidic ingredient: lemon juice, vinegar, or yogurt are the most common options.
  • Mix the ingredients together: stir the mixture well to combine.
  • Let it sit: allow the mixture to sit for 5-10 minutes to allow the acid to curdle the milk.
